Match Overview: Kolkata Knight Riders vs Chennai Super Kings

  • Team vs Team: Kolkata Knight Riders vs Chennai Super Kings
  • Stadium Name and Place: Eden Gardens, Kolkata
  • Date & Time: May 7, 2025, 7:30 PM IST
  • Match Context: The IPL 2025 57th Match is a critical fixture for both teams. KKR, led by Ajinkya Rahane, has shown flashes of brilliance but struggled with consistency. CSK, under MS Dhoni’s captaincy, is grappling with a poor season, having lost five consecutive matches earlier this year. Their earlier meeting on April 11, 2025, saw KKR demolish CSK by 8 wickets at Chepauk, making this a chance for CSK to redeem themselves or for KKR to solidify their dominance.

Player Performance Analysis

Kolkata Knight Riders Key Players

  1. Ajinkya Rahane Performance: Rahane has led from the front, scoring 271 runs in 10 matches at an average of 33.88 and a strike rate of 141.14. His 56 off 31 against RCB and 34 off 29 in the CSK win showcase his adaptability. He thrives at Eden Gardens, making him a key batsman.
  2. Sunil Narine Performance: Narine’s all-round brilliance was evident in the 8-wicket win over CSK, where he took wickets and scored 27* off 16. His spin bowling (12 wickets in 2024) and explosive batting make him a game-changer on spin-friendly Eden pitches.
  3. Varun Chakravarthy Performance: With 14 wickets in 10 matches at an economy of 6.87, Varun has been KKR’s go-to spinner. His 3 wickets against CSK at Chepauk highlight his effectiveness against left-handers like Conway and Ravindra.
  4. Andre Russell Performance: Russell’s middle-order firepower (strike rate ~180) and death bowling are crucial. He struggled against CSK’s spinners (dismissed twice by Ashwin in 17 balls), but his 69 runs off 38 balls against Jadeja could tilt the scales if promoted up the order.

Chennai Super Kings Key Players

  1. Shivam Dube Performance: Dube has been CSK’s best batsman, scoring 247 runs in 10 matches at an average of 35.29 and a strike rate of 134.97. His 31* off 20 against KKR earlier was a lone bright spot. He’ll target KKR’s spinners at Eden Gardens.
  2. Ravindra Jadeja Performance: Jadeja’s all-round contribution (243 runs, 40.5 average; 8 wickets) is vital. His 3/18 against KKR in 2024 shows his ability to choke opposition batting, but he must counter Narine and Varun effectively.
  3. Ayush Mhatre Performance: The 17-year-old debutant impressed with 17 off 4 balls against MI, showcasing fearless strokeplay. His aggressive approach could challenge KKR’s pacers in the powerplay.
  4. Noor Ahmad Performance: The young Afghan spinner has been CSK’s trump card, with his googly troubling batsmen. His economy (under 7) and ability to dismiss Russell (once in 7 balls) make him a key bowler.

Venue Analysis: Eden Gardens, Kolkata

  • Ground Information: Eden Gardens is a batting paradise with short boundaries (60-65m square, 75m straight) and a flat pitch. The average first-innings score in IPL 2025 is around 190-210, with 70% of matches won by teams chasing due to dew in evening games. The black-soil pitch offers grip for spinners, favoring KKR’s Narine and Varun.
  • First Batting vs Second Batting: The second batting team benefits significantly from dew, which hampers bowlers’ grip, especially spinners. However, the first batting team can post mammoth totals if they survive the powerplay, as seen in KKR’s 200/6 vs SRH. Chasing teams have won 5 of 7 games at Eden in 2024, making the toss crucial.
  • Duke Impression: The Dukes ball swings early at Eden Gardens but flattens out quickly on the hard surface, limiting reverse swing. Spinners and cutters are more effective in the middle overs, giving KKR’s spin trio (Narine, Varun, Moeen) an edge over CSK’s pace-heavy attack.
